Understanding Termite Actions



To understand termite behavior, observe their patterns of activity and feeding routines carefully. Termites are social pests that collaborate in big nests to forage for food. They communicate with scents, which help them collaborate their activities and find food resources efficiently. As they search for cellulose-rich products to feed on, termites develop unique tunnels and mud tubes to safeguard themselves from killers and keep a steady environment.

Termites are most energetic throughout warmer months when they can quickly access food resources and recreate quickly. They're attracted to damp and rotting wood, making homes with moisture issues specifically at risk to infestations. By recognizing their habits, you can recognize prospective entry points and take safety nets to shield your residential or commercial property.

Keep an eye out for signs of termite activity, such as thrown out wings, mud tubes, and hollow-sounding timber. Proactive Termite Avoidance



To avoid termite problems, you ought to inspect your residential property on a regular basis for any type of indications of termites or favorable conditions. Termites are stealthy parasites that can trigger significant damages before you also understand they're there. Beginning by checking for mud tubes along your structure, droppings that resemble sawdust, or disposed of wings near windowsills.

Prevent piling wood against your home, as it produces a straight path for termites to invade.

Think about making use of termite-resistant materials when structure or renovating. On a regular basis trim hedges and trees to prevent them from touching your home, as termites can make use of these as bridges. By staying cautious and taking these aggressive actions, you can significantly minimize the danger of a termite problem.

Reliable Termite Therapy Options



Take into consideration carrying out targeted termite treatments to eradicate existing infestations and prevent future termite damages. When dealing with termite infestations, it's important to pick one of the most efficient treatment options offered.

Below are some referrals to help you tackle your termite issue properly:

- ** Liquid Termiticides **: Applied to the soil around the border of your home, liquid termiticides produce a protective barrier that prevents termites from going into the structure.

- ** Timber Treatments **: Wood therapies include using specialized products straight to plagued wood or vulnerable locations. These treatments can aid remove existing termites and protect versus future invasions.
